How they compare
Madagascar currently reports 14.8% against 13.5% in Papua New Guinea, a difference of 1.3%.
That makes Madagascar's figure about 1.1 times Papua New Guinea's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 45 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Madagascar ahead.
Madagascar ranks 145th and Papua New Guinea ranks 147th of 164 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, Madagascar averaged higher in 4 and Papua New Guinea in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Madagascar | Papua New Guinea |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 7.2% | 3.3% | 3.8% | Madagascar |
| 1990s | 6.1% | 4.1% | 2.0% | Madagascar |
| 2000s | 6.4% | 6.9% | 0.5% | Papua New Guinea |
| 2010s | 10.6% | 9.7% | 0.9% | Madagascar |
| 2020s | 14.0% | 12.7% | 1.3% | Madagascar |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
